Remember the notch

When it comes to Tree Removal in Bay Area CA you have to begin with a clean cut, and it is necessary to remember that the entire branch must not be cut off at once. Ideally, you have to start by making a notch in the branch while maintaining proper length from the trunk. Instead of cutting through the entire branch, you have to make a notch to avoid causing damage to it. Making a notch in the tree when you decide to cut it is better than cutting the entire branch as it prevents the bark from tearing. Try to keep as much of the bark intact from the area of the cut as it forms the scar tissue of the tree eventually.
